Output 364c62b5b77645989f1044494e202dfadded84d67cb5d18d3c4460eaa2c4fb13:0

value
1081051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 569e7eeec915e8306f062f58488cea3eeaa2fe29 OP_EQUAL
address
39b1uXNvXYDsZb9vSs8DoJaBhZv1SD5d12
transaction
364c62b5b77645989f1044494e202dfadded84d67cb5d18d3c4460eaa2c4fb13
spent
true